# LLM Patterns Skill
For AI-first applications where LLMs handle logical operations.
---
## Core Principle
**LLM for logic, code for plumbing.**
Use LLMs for:
- Classification, extraction, summarization
- Decision-making with natural language reasoning
- Content generation and transformation
- Complex conditional logic that would be brittle in code
Use traditional code for:
- Data validation (Zod/Pydantic)
- API routing and HTTP handling
- Database operations
- Authentication/authorization
- Orchestration and error handling

## Project Structure
```
project/
├── src/
│ ├── core/
│ │ ├── prompts/ # Prompt templates
│ │ │ ├── classify.ts
│ │ │ └── extract.ts
│ │ ├── llm/ # LLM client and utilities
│ │ │ ├── client.ts # LLM client wrapper
│ │ │ ├── schemas.ts # Response schemas (Zod)
│ │ │ └── index.ts
│ │ └── services/ # Business logic using LLM
│ ├── infra/
│ └── ...
├── tests/
│ ├── unit/
│ ├── integration/
│ └── llm/ # LLM-specific tests
│ ├── fixtures/ # Saved responses for deterministic tests
│ ├── evals/ # Evaluation test suites
│ └── mocks/ # Mock LLM responses
└── _project_specs/
└── prompts/ # Prompt specifications
```
